What is Bergisel Ski Jump?

  • A ski-jumping facility on Bergisel hill hosting Winter Olympic opening ceremonies in 1964 and 1976 and major international competitions
  • A 40-metre-tall takeoff tower and 90-metre hill (HS98) redesigned by Zaha Hadid in 2002, incorporating an inclined funicular and panoramic observation deck
  • A sculptural structure of reinforced concrete and steel that integrates the jumping ramp, observation deck and café within its fluid architectural form
